Carly Carmen, known as Carly Nanosa in the Japanese version and simply Nanosa in the English Yu-Gi-Oh! 5D's Tag Force 5, is a cosplayer who appears in V Jump. She is a parody of Carly Carmine, whose Japanese name is Carly Nagisa.

Appearances
Tag Force 5-6
Carly appears in the Tag Force games alongside the other Yu-Gi-Oh! 5C's characters. She can be unlocked after clearing the stories of five different characters.
V Jump
Carly took part in The Third Charisma Duelist Determining Fight Tournament and lost to Shironosu in the first round.[1]
Over the Nexus
Carly appears as a downloadable Ghost Duelist for May 2011.

Decks
V-Jump
In The Third Charisma Duelist Determining Fight Tournament, Carly used a Fabled Deck.[2]
Tag Force series
Carly uses Decks focused on the Fabled archetype, based on the Deck she used in The Third Charisma Duelist Determining Fight Tournament.
Tag Force 5
Carly's Decks in Tag Force 5 are titled "Duel Terminal is the Best!" (決闘端末最高!)
All 4 of her Decks have the exact same contents in the Main Deck and Extra Deck.

Tag Force 6
Carly's Decks in Tag Force 6 are titled "Duel Terminal is the Greatest of Them All!" (極上!決闘端末!)
Carly's first Deck is the same as the second, and her third and fourth Decks are identical.
